The Jostmeiers Berg is a 260 m high mountain in the southeast of Bielefeld . The mountain belongs to a ridge of the Teutoburg Forest in the Bielefeld district of Senne ( Buschkamp district ) and lies between Bokelberg and Hellegrundsberg . On a ridge, about 50 meters below the summit, there is the only natural cave in Bielefeld's urban area, the dwarf cave. From the top of the mountain there is a good view of parts of Bielefeld's Sennestadt district .
